Viu original content debuts in Singapore, Philippines
June 29, 2017
Viu, a pan-regional OTT video service by PCCW Media, has debuted its latest Viu Original content that showcases a vast array of Chinese content from unique drama series, reality travelogs, culinary shows to infotainment talk shows by ViuTV, a domestic free TV service provider in Hong Kong. The programmes are available in Singapore and the Philippines immediately and will be progressively rolled out to Indonesia, Malaysia and Thailand.
Viu Original will further boost Viu’s already strong line-up of premium Asian content by introducing the ViuTV productions which are engaging to viewers in Southeast Asia.
Janice Lee, Managing Director, PCCW Media Group, said, “Today’s viewers are changing the landscape of content industry not only with their online multi-screen viewing, but also in terms of their choice of content they are consuming. They are keen to expand the horizon of content they watch and to discover refreshing content that is not widely available already. Viu Original will satisfy their appetites for ‘real and relatable characters’ and we expect that the shows will create a buzz among viewers.”
